Incandescent light globe
Objects:
Filaments
Glass
Copper Wire
How do they work together as an incandescent globe:
Electrons move along the copper wires. As the electrons meet the filament they experience a greater resistance to the flow. The resistance causes heat through friction. The heat is released from the filament in the form of light and heat energy. The class case holds an inert glass to preserve the filament and prevent unwanted fires.
